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
63179430 0524016866 7107539 031823 55770873883
5835 380
5835 380
72250612104 953796 10691518
All about undefined
Interested in learning more?
5835 380
72250612104 953796 10691518
See more
7350375314 669 29453990024
1633661 20052 22
See more
3019123 61
6488 4532879117 930698076 07737640
See more